Drinking an adequate amount of water, engaging in daily exercise, meeting the daily fiber intake, refraining from smoking and alcohol consumption, and ensuring sufficient sleep are essential practices. However, despite these efforts, individuals may still experience hard stools and constipation. I am not on any medication.

If diet includes too much chicken/eggs with low oils/fats, stool lacks lubrication.
or May be a mild form of IBS-C (constipation-predominant) without pain or bloating.
Often linked to stress, perfectionism, or an overly tight pelvic floor
Next Steps
Add Natural Lubrication & Softening
•1 tsp cow ghee or olive oil at bedtime (or with lunch)
2 Soak 2 dried figs + 5 raisins overnight – eat in morning
3 Sit on toilet same time every morning, no phone
4 Practice deep belly breathing while sitting
5 Add curd, buttermilk, kefir, or fermented rice water
6 short course of probiotics
Health Tips
Persistent hard stools, even with a healthy lifestyle, may indicate an underlying issue. Don’t ignore it—consult a doctor if it continues.
